Why is my printer not excluded from the scan?

Apologies if I've overlooked the obvious.

I am using Nessus 3.2.0 with Client 3.0.0 under XP.  I have created a
policy and have not enabled the 'Scan Network Printers' however on my
test network the printer is scanned and it shoots out 2 sheets during
the scan.

I am leading up to scanning an estate of a few thousand devices, but
would like to guarantee excluding printer scanning as much as
practically possible - is there anyway I can investigate further why
my printer was scanned?

I may be able to exclude the printer IP addresses but they are not
neatly presented within the IP scope, however I could use nmap -O and
parse the results to get the majority of printer IPs.  If I wish to
exclude these IPs do I append them to the
Tenable\Nessus\config\nessusd.rules ,
Tenable\Nessus\users\localuser\auth\rules or both?

Any alternative methods please?
